Review: The Lost Vintage by Ann Mah

By Heather Caliendo ·

The Lost Vintage by Ann Mah is a moving and rich story about family secrets and lost love set in the vineyards of Burgundy. If you enjoy mysteries, historical fiction, wine, French culture with a love story mixed in, you’ll love this one. I sure did.

Review: Still Lives by Maria Hummel

By Heather Caliendo ·

Still Lives by Maria Hummel is a look at the LA art world with a mystery thrown in. The story as a whole is unique and the setting (2003 LA) makes it stand out. But it’s not as thrilling as I expected.

Review: The Ensemble by Aja Gabel

By Heather Caliendo ·

The Ensemble by Aja Gabel is a stirring debut about four friends navigating careers, love and ambition. Set in the classical music world, this one stands out for the classic music setting alone. But it’s not just about music.
